What would you do differently?:

1. Take the humidity into account (never really looked at this in the weather forecasts).
2. Just wear a singlet instead of an undergarment
3. Take more advantage of the fast downhill start
4. Organize my HR monitor in advance to help monitor the pace more effectively

Forerunner was always going to have trouble with the heavily forested areas, but stupidly I didn't change it over from automatic to manual. So I only have reliable pace data for the first couple of miles. 8.53 and 8.57. Very pleased because I kept my HR right on the 4.0 line for most of the race. My halfway split was 58.25. I ran the last 1.1 miles in about 9 minutes, which I was very happy about given the uphill terrain.
Course: More rolling than I had expected. The "big" hill at mile 3.5 wasn't really much to write home about, but the rolling terrain was more wearing than I thought. The humidity was intense, and this made the track slippery in parts. The last two miles were a gradual uphill which wasn't steep, but it stopped a lot of people in their tracks and it was quite an effort.
